Jeff McNeil’s Broken Wrist: A Major Setback for the Mets as Season ⁣Comes to an⁣ Early End

Overview‍ of Jeff McNeil’s‍ Injury

Jeff McNeil, the versatile ⁢infielder for the ⁣New York Mets, recently faced a significant setback ‍in ⁣his season when he exited a game against ⁣the ⁤Cincinnati ‌Reds after being hit by a pitch. ⁣Reports confirmed that he suffered a​ wrist injury, which is now suspected to be a fracture. ⁢This unfortunate event comes at a⁣ critical juncture in the season, impacting not just McNeil’s performance ⁢but also the⁢ Mets’ playoff aspirations.

Details of the Incident

  • Date⁤ of Incident: September 6, 2024
  • Opponent: Cincinnati Reds
  • Injury Type: Suspected broken wrist
  • Immediate ‍Reaction: McNeil left the game ⁤for ⁢further‍ evaluation

McNeil was hit directly on⁣ the wrist, causing ‌immediate concern among⁤ teammates and⁤ fans alike. The ⁣severity of⁢ the injury was initially unclear, but further examinations confirmed ​that he ⁤would require a significant ⁤recovery period.

Impact on the Mets’ Season

The loss of Jeff McNeil is a heavy blow ‌to the New York Mets, who are already navigating a challenging season. McNeil has been a key​ contributor ⁤to the⁣ team’s ⁢offense, providing stability and a ​solid ​batting average that is critical ‍in clutch ‌situations. ‌His absence could significantly affect the following areas:

1. Offensive Production

McNeil’s ability to make contact​ and drive in runs has ​been invaluable.‍ In the current season, he boasts a⁢ batting average‍ well above .280, with numerous RBIs that have helped keep the‌ Mets competitive in tight games. Losing his⁣ bat⁤ could lead to:

  • Lower run production
  • Increased pressure on other hitters
  • Inconsistent lineup changes

2. Defensive Versatility

McNeil is known for his flexibility in the field, often⁢ switching between second base, third base, and the outfield. ‌This positional versatility allows the Mets to maintain a balanced defensive ​lineup. His​ absence will force the Mets ⁤to reconfigure‍ their infield and outfield alignments, which could lead ‌to:

  • Defensive lapses‌ in critical moments
  • Increased strain on⁢ other players
